Beer, Pig, & Cheese Recipe
Garlic and chive cream cheese, beer-sautéed onions, and smoked bacon, all lightly covered with mozzarella to hold it together. Garnished with diced tomato and fresh parsley.

Method
Prepare Cream Cheese Mixture
- 1
Soften Cream Cheese
In a medium bowl, let the cream cheese sit at room temperature for about 15 minutes until softened.
- 2
Mix Ingredients
Mince the garlic and chop the chives. Add the garlic, chives, salt, and black pepper to the softened cream cheese. Mix well until all ingredients are combined and creamy.

Cook Bacon and Assemble
- 6
Cook the Bacon
In a separate skillet, cook the smoked bacon slices over medium heat until crispy. Remove from heat and let cool slightly, then chop into small pieces.
- 7
Assemble the Dish
In an oven-safe dish, spread the cream cheese mixture evenly on the bottom. Layer the sautéed onions on top followed by the chopped bacon. Sprinkle mozzarella cheese over the top.
- 8
Bake
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Bake the assembled dish for about 15-20 minutes, or until the mozzarella is melted and bubbly.
- 9
Garnish and Serve
Remove from the oven and let cool for a few minutes. Dice the tomato and chop the fresh parsley. Garnish the dish with diced tomato and parsley before serving.
